Responsibilities
  • Meet with Subject Matter Experts to conduct Front End Analysis/Content Analyses and document content‑specific knowledge to support training development
  • Develop SMART Learning Objectives
  • Design and develop all training content and curriculum (instructor slides, handbooks, scripts, storyboards, web‑based training decks, interactivity modules, quizzes, learning pathways, etc.)
  • Create assessments per the defined assessment strategy
  • Edit and develop video content using software such as Premier, Camtasia, etc.
  • Review and edit training content created by other team members for Quality Assurance
  • Consult learning partners on adult learning best practices
  • Receive and give continuous feedback to optimize team efficiency
  • Scheduling and building out the monthly calendar
Required skills/Qualifications
  • BA/BS degree in education, Learning theory, Instructional design, and/or related discipline field or equivalent practical 10 yrs experience in lieu of degree.
  • 3+ years of experience designing, developing and delivering learning using multiple media.
  • Some experience using e‑learning tools and software (i.e. Articulate, Captivate, Evolve) to create training content
  • Strong organizational skills.
  • Experience with documentation, technical writing, and narrative scripting.
  • Tolerance and enthusiasm for working with ambiguity and change.
  • Experience with Adobe Creative Cloud suite for graphic and animation development.
  • Proven excellence in developing fully ADA Compliant training deliverables.
